Stepping into Norwich Station, you are greeted with a wide array of amenities designed to make your journey as smooth as possible. The station is fully accessible, offering step-free access throughout, including accessible ticket machines and toilets. For those needing assistance, staff help is available throughout the week, with prominent information available at the ticket office. There is also a free water refill point and vending machines for snacks.
Want some coffee for the road? You’re in luck. Enjoy a fresh brew from AMT Coffee, or take your pick from a Costa Coffee or Starbucks, all conveniently located within the station.
For ticket purchases, Norwich Train Station offers a dedicated ticket office open from early morning till late in the evening, ensuring that you can organize your journey at any time of day. Ticket machines are readily available, and for those using smartcards, there are validators and issuance facilities onsite. The lack of a customer help point could be a slight hiccup in an otherwise seamless service experience.
Norwich is well-connected with vast transport links to other areas. For those in search of local exploration, the Norwich PLUSBUS ticket allows for unlimited bus travel within the city when purchased in conjunction with your train ticket. Furthermore, the rail replacement and bus services are conveniently accessible directly from the station forecourt.

Layton (Lancs) is a rather modest station, reflecting the quiet and tranquil nature of its surroundings. It does not boast a ticket office or ticket machines, so purchasing and collecting tickets prior to arriving at the station is essential. Nonetheless, there's an emphasis on accessibility, as there are step-free accesses via ramps onto both platforms. However, moving between platforms requires navigating a series of steps.
Despite the absence of staffed help, the station responds to the needs of all travelers by enabling assistance through conductors on trains. CCTV cameras are installed for added security, and while there's no formal waiting room, a seating area is available. Unfortunately, refreshment facilities, ATMs, and bicycles storage are not available, reminding travelers to plan accordingly before arrival.
Transportation from Layton (Lancs) extends beyond rail services, providing essential links to various modes of travel. Bus services are conveniently located nearby on Benson Road, ensuring a seamless transition from train to local destinations. Although there's no on-site bicycle hire, helpful taxi services can be arranged via Northern Railway's Cab4You, making onward journeys effortless for travelers.
